> configure: error: Qt libraries not found.  Please specify the root of
> your Qt installation by exporting QTDIR before running "configure".

You should probably set QTDIR to /usr/X11R6 as that is the root of your QT installation. /usr/X11R6/include and /usr/X11R6/lib are subdirectories of that root.
